What is a remote junior software developer?

Remote Junior Software Developers are entry-level programmers who work from locations outside of a traditional office setting. They are responsible for assisting in the development, testing, and maintenance of software applications under the guidance of more experienced developers. These roles typically require knowledge of programming languages, problem-solving skills, and the ability to collaborate using online tools. Remote junior developers often participate in code reviews, write basic code, and fix bugs while gaining practical experience in the software development industry.

What does a remote junior software developer do?

As a remote junior software developer, you work from home writing code for computer programs. You also maintain and test existing software and applications. Specifically, your duties focus on using a computer language to debug software or to write code for a program as part of a team of developers. You handle your coding responsibilities under the supervision of a more-experienced developer or software engineer. You may develop software for a specific operating system or network. Because you work remotely, you must communicate and follow up with other members of your development team using virtual management and chat applications.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ote junior software develop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Junior Software Developer, you need a solid understanding of programming languages (such as JavaScript, Python, or Java), computer science fundamentals, and often a relevant degree or coding bootcamp certification. Familiarity with version control systems (like Git), code editors, and collaboration tools such as Slack or Jira is typically required. Strong self-motivation, effective written communication, and problem-solving abilities help you stand out in remote environments. These skills and qualities are crucial for delivering reliable code, collaborating efficiently with distributed teams, and adapting to the fast-paced nature of software development.

How do remote junior software developers typically collaborate with their teams when working from different locations?

Remote Junior Software Developers usually work closely with their teams through digital collaboration tools such as Slack, Zoom, and project management platforms like Jira or Trello. Regular stand-up meetings, code reviews, and pair programming sessions help maintain clear communication and ensure alignment on project goals. While working remotely can present challenges like limited face-to-face interaction and the need for proactive communication, most teams foster a supportive environment through mentorship and frequent check-ins. This structure not only helps junior developers learn quickly but also keeps them engaged and integrated with the team.

What is the difference between Remote Junior Software Developer vs Remote Software Engineer?

AspectRemote Junior Software DeveloperRemote Software Engineer
Required CredentialsTypically an associate degree or bootcamp certificationBachelor's degree in CS or related field, sometimes a certification
Work EnvironmentEntry-level, team collaboration, supervised tasksMore complex projects, greater independence, possibly leadership roles
Employer & Industry UsageStartups, tech companies, internshipsEstablished companies, tech firms, product development
Common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ding entry-level roles, career growthAdvancement, skill development, project responsibilities

The main difference between a Remote Junior Software Developer and a Remote Software Engineer lies in experience, responsibilities, and skill level. Junior developers focus on learning and supporting projects under supervision, while software engineers handle more complex tasks independently. Both roles are essential in tech teams, but the engineer position typically requires more experience and technical expertise.

Job description

EMPLOYER: The Jackson Laboratory

POSITION: Software Developer, Front End Web Development

DUTIES: The Software Developer, Front End Web Development, develops, creates, and modifies software solutions within specification and performance capabilities with the aim of optimizing operational efficiency, analyzes user needs, and develops related software solutions. The Software Developer, Front End Web Development develops software solutions and translates digital designs into production-ready web assets that work across all use cases, devices and browsers by applying highly complex technical analysis of user needs to produce technically sustainable and functional digital components that integrate with existing technical infrastructure to maintain a consistent brand experience across The Jackson Laboratory's (JAX's) digital properties. Reporting to the Associate Director, Digital Product and working within the JAX Communications and Marketing department apply deep knowledge of CSS, HTML and Javascript and serves as a critical link in building a scalable system to translate business requirements into functional, production-quality digital components. The Software Developer, Front End Web Development reviews, modifies, and codes complex interactivity on top of the Sitecore platform, including implementing machine learning capabilities, module creation, search applications, templating, API development, and personalization. The Software Developer, Front End Web Development analyses problems, identifies and implements solutions, and corrects errors following best practices for code updates to production. Responsibilities include production of high-quality web components using well-formed and clearly structured code; interfacing with UX Designer and internal clients to define technical needs; analyzing information to support Senior Web Architects in maintaining web development operations systems to ensure clean, error free deployments; analyzing metrics to evaluate success of new features and improve, manage testing systems and determine feasibility of design, capabilities, and processing specification and requirements; optimizing existing pages and performing web maintenance; and developing HTML5, CSS, JavaScript in a high-volume production environment.

RATE OF PAY: Between $70,533 and $108,857 per year.

REQUIREMENTS: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Computer Information Systems, Software Engineering, or a related field (will accept bachelor's degree equivalent combination of education and/or experience based upon equivalency evaluation by qualified credential evaluator) and 1 year of software engineering or development experience working as part of an Agile development team developing HTML5, CSS, JavaScript in a high-volume production environment. All qualified applicants must have experience with the following proficiencies/skills over a period of 12 months: building scalable system to translate business requirements into functional, production-quality digital components using CMS platforms (e.g., Sitecore, Contentstack), Git version control, and agile ticketing systems; executing front-end development as the sole developer on high-volume projects for biomedical research methodology, delivering responsive, production-ready interfaces; executing front-end development in compliance with the Web Content Accessibility Guidelines; reviewing and optimizing existing front-end code to improve page load time; and working with UX designers to review and improve user experience.

ADDRESS OF EMPLOYMENT: This position is based at The Jackson Laboratory, 600 Main Street, Bar Harbor, ME 04609, with the option to telecommute (U.S. only).

About JAX:

The Jackson Laboratory is an independent, nonprofit biomedical research institution with a National Cancer Institute-designated Cancer Center and nearly 3,000 employees in locations across the United States (Maine, Connecticut, California),Japan andChina. Its mission is to discover precise genomic solutions for disease and empower the global biomedical community in the shared quest to improve human health.

Founded in 1929, JAX applies over nine decades of expertise in genetics to increase understanding of human disease, advancing treatments and cures for cancer, neurological and immune disorders, diabetes, aging and heart disease. It models and interprets genomic complexity, integrates basic research with clinical application, educates current and future scientists, and provides critical data, tools and services to the global biomedical community.
